Elisa Yadao
Elisa Yadao is senior vice president and chief communications and community engagement officer for HMSA. She directs product development and pricing, marketing and communications, and consumer advocacy. Elisa has been with HMSA since 2009. Her career includes serving as chief information officer for the City and County of Honolulu’s rail transit system, communications director for Kamehameha Schools Bishop Estate, executive director of the Polynesian Voyaging Society, and as a television reporter and news producer for the local CBS affiliate. She volunteers on the board of directors for the American Heart Association’s Hawaii Chapter, Hawaii Island Economic Development Board, East Hawaii Regional Health Improvement Collaborative, and with the Polynesian Voyaging Society.
